Diamond-Blackfan anemia (DBA) is an inherited red blood cell aplasia that usually presents in the first year of life. The main features are normochromic macrocytic anaemia, reticulocytopaenia, and nearly absent erythroid progenitors in the bone marrow. Individuals show growth retardation, and approximately 30 to 50% have craniofacial, upper limb, heart, and urinary system congenital malformations. The majority have increased mean corpuscular volume, elevated erythrocyte adenosine deaminase activity, and persistence of haemoglobin F. However, some do not exhibit these findings, and even in the same family, symptoms can vary between affected family members. At least 5 families reported with variants in this gene.
